PFDA (Frequency characteristic inspection device for high-speed optical modulation devices and receivers) This is a system that combines a Two-Tone light source manufactured by ThinkLand and a vector network analyzer manufactured by Rohde & Schwarz. (The Two-Tone light source is a light source developed by ThinkLand based on the results of the National Institute of Information and Communications Technology.) Sinkland Co., Ltd. is a research and development venture company established in February 2014, based on high-precision optical design technology. We have a large number of engineers with extensive experience and knowledge. We carry out everything from initial optical design to component selection, efficient optical implementation and assembly, and inspection in a consistent manner. Furthermore, we also handle the design and production of driving electric circuits based on high-performance high-speed electric signal processing technology, as well as the development of algorithms and control software.
